GENERAL SPECIFICATIONS
Boundary monuments shall be properly established and be located and proper set shall
be checked with the drawings. The building shall be staked out with all the lines and
grades shown on the drawings shall be established before excavation is started. Basic
batter boards and reference work shall be erected at such places where they will not be
disturbed during the construction of the foundation.
Excavation shall be to the depths indicated bearings values. Excavations for footings
and foundations carried below required depths shall be filled with concrete and bottom
of such shall be leveled. Where excavation for footings rest on fill, excavation shall be
carried deeper until the desired stratum is reached for safe bearing capacity of soil.
Whenever water is encountered in the excavation process it shall be remove by
paling or pumping. Care being taken that the surround particles of soil are not disturbed
or removed.
Backfill shall be placed to in layers not exceeding six (6) inches in thickness, each Layer
being thoroughly wetted and compacted by tamping or rolling. The top two (2) inches of
backfill shall consist of sand under gravel and other approved materials thoroughly
compacted by wetting and compacting.
Backfill may only be done after forms have been removed from footings, piers,
foundation walls and hen concrete is hard enough to resist pressure resulting from
filling.
Filling materials shall be poured and compacted as required for the area and elevation of
the building as specifically indicated on the drawings.

7.0 MASONRY
5’’ CHB - to be used for all lower and upper exterior walls.
4 ‘’CHB - to be used for all interior walls.
Concrete hollow blocks shall be non-load bearing block and should conform to fire
resistive ratings.
All units shall be restored for a period of not less than that time unless the strength
exceed those mentioned in these specifications.
Lumber shall be the approved quality of the respective kinds of various parts of the
work, well-seasoned, thoroughly dry and free from large, loose or unsound knots, shakes
and other imperfections shall be coated with creosote or equivalent.
TANGUILE - for all exposed wood works such as door jambs, frames, joists
and cabinets.
APITONG - for all unexposed lumber for framings.
9mm thk gypsum board - to be used for all types of ceiling finishes
including bathroom and toilets.
¼ thk plywood - to be used for all formworks.
COCO LUMBER for scaffoldings.

10.2 WALLING
Combination of Stucco & Smooth plastered finish (All over)
30cmx60cm glaze wall tile for toilet and bathroom
GT Stone Wall Cladding for exterior wall accent
All interior walling shall be plain cement finish white in color with black or brown
painted baseboard.
All exterior wall shall use plastered painted finish. Other finishes shall be followed
strictly as indicated on the plans.
Roofing materials specified herein shall be gauge 26 Long Span Pre-Painted Tile span
Flashing, ridge rolls and valley roll shall be gauge 26 Pre-Painted. Gutter shall be
preformed Ga. 24 Pre-Painted and design are shown on the plans. It shall have a
minimum slope of 1/8” per foot.

All paints to be used shall be Boysen or its equivalent and the following shall
be followed:
Exterior Masonry Latex Paint Primer Coat 2 Final Coats
Interior Masonry Latex Paint Primer Coat 2 Final Coats
Exterior Wood Finished Exterior House Paint And 2 Final Coats
Interior Wood Finished 2 Coats Flatwall Enamel And Must Receive
Putty
Painting covers complete painting and finishing of wood, plasters, concrete, metal or
other surfaces, exterior or interior of the building.
All paint materials shall meet the requirements of paint materials under classification
class “A”
All colors shall be in accordance with samples to be approved by the Color choice shall
be left to the Owner of the building with the advice of the architect in charge of
construction.
All electrical installations shall be done in the provisions of the latest Philippine Code,
rules and regulations of the municipality or city and the requirements of the local power
company.
All materials to be used shall be approved type for purpose and location
Service entry shall be two phase, 220 AC system. There shall be only one drop to the
building.
Minimum size of wires shall be 2.0 mm2 TW for switch and lighting line 3.5 mm2 for
power line in 12mm diameter PVC conduit.
All equipment shall be adequately and effectively grounded junction.
Whenever required and necessary, properly dimensioned pull and junction boxes shall
be installed at convenient locations. Although not specified nor indicated in the
drawings.
All electrical wirings shall be installed in moldex flexible conduits or PVC if run is
embedded in concrete or CHB. All wirings that run between roof and ceiling shall be
installed in flexible conduits and properly supported with knobs and reinsulated mica
tubes.
All works shall be done under the supervision of a licensed Master Plumber and in strict
accordance with the specifications and of the methods as prescribed by the National
Plumbing Code of the Philippines.
Alternative material is allowed, provided such alternate is approved by an engineer such
as PVC pipes for sewer and drainage pipes.
